WebAug 21, 2009 · Chickens moult whilst growing, then annually after their first year of egg-laying. The full or ‘annual’ moult takes place at the end of the summer or early autumn. A complete moult will usually take three to four months. To grow healthy new feathers, chickens need protein. WebChicken Terms, Definitions & Phrases. – A –. Addled. WebCan chickens molt before a year old? Chickens typically go through their first adult molt at about 16-18 months old. Young hens less than 12 months will not molt for their first year, but will start the following fall. Do chickens bleed when they molt? How to cope if a chicken bleeds during the moult.
